Technology Opportunities Program: As a national program, TOP emphasizes innovation, learning, and diffusion of new ideas and practical knowledge. Through TOP, NTIA provides organizations with opportunities to explore the possibilities that new telecommunications and information technology offer to improve the provision of educational, cultural, health care, public information, public safety, or other social services.
